Factors Affecting Cabinet Installation Cost

Cabinet materialgreatly affects the price. Solid wood costs more than laminate or MDF. Wood types like oak or maple raise the price more.

Kitchen size and layoutchange the cost too. Larger kitchens need more cabinets, raising total expenses. Complex shapes or corners make installation harder and pricier.

Labor and installation feesvary by location and skill level. Experienced installers charge more but work faster and better. Simple setups cost less than custom fits.

Customization and design complexityalso impact cost. Custom cabinets with special features or finishes cost more. Basic designs keep installation costs lower.

Average Cost Ranges

Basic cabinet installationusually costs between $1000 and $3500. These cabinets are made of simple materials like laminate or particleboard. They are easy to install and best for small kitchens or budget projects.

Mid-range cabinetsrange from $3500 to $8000. These cabinets use better wood like plywood or solid wood veneers. They offer more style options and last longer. Installation might take more time.

High-end cabinet installationcan cost $8000 to $15000 or more. These cabinets are custom-made with premium wood and finishes. They include special features like soft-close drawers and custom designs. Skilled installers are needed for precise fitting.

Additional Expenses To Consider

Removing old cabinets costs extra. It may take time and effort.

Plumbing and electrical work might need changes. Moving pipes or wires can add to the bill.

New hardware like handles and knobs also cost money. These small parts improve cabinet looks.

Painting or finishing the cabinets adds to the total price. It makes them look fresh and clean.

Ways To Save On Installation

Ready-to-assemble cabinetscost less than custom ones. They come in flat boxes and are easy to carry. This saves money on shipping and delivery. Assembly takes time but reduces installation fees.

Choosing local installershelps cut travel and labor costs. They know the area well and work faster. Getting multiple quotes ensures fair pricing and better deals.

Timing your projectduring off-season or slow months can lower costs. Installers may offer discounts when demand is low. Planning ahead avoids rush fees and extra charges.

Estimating Your Project Budget

Measure your kitchen walls carefully. Note the length and height of each wall. This helps to know how many cabinets will fit. Include space for doors, windows, and appliances. Double-check your numbers to avoid mistakes.

Ask at least three different companies for price quotes. This gives a clear idea of the market cost. Compare the prices and services they offer. Check if the quotes include installation fees and materials.

Set aside extra money for unexpected costs. Cabinets might need special tools or extra work. A contingency fundof about 10-15% of the total budget is wise. This helps you stay safe from surprises.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Much Does Kitchen Cabinet Installation Cost?

Kitchen cabinet installation typically costs between $100 and $300 per cabinet. The price depends on cabinet type, labor rates, and project complexity. Custom cabinets usually increase installation costs due to precise fitting and adjustments required.

What Factors Affect Kitchen Cabinet Installation Price?

Installation price varies based on cabinet size, material, kitchen layout complexity, and labor rates. Additional costs arise from removing old cabinets, wall repairs, or plumbing adjustments. Location and contractor experience also influence the final price.

Can I Install Kitchen Cabinets Myself To Save Money?

Yes, DIY installation can save money if you have basic carpentry skills. However, improper installation risks damage and poor functionality. Professional installation ensures precise fitting, saving time and potential repair costs.

How Long Does Kitchen Cabinet Installation Usually Take?

Installation time varies by kitchen size and cabinet complexity. On average, it takes 1 to 3 days for standard kitchens. Custom or large projects may require more time for precise fitting and adjustments.
